Scout.com reports that the Skins have come to terms with three more free agents:
WR Keith Eloi, DL J.D. Skolnitsky, and LB Darrel Young participated in the team’s mini-camp last weekend on a tryout basis and signed this week. The team also released P Zac Atterberry.
The 5-foot-10, 190-pound Eloi spent the last two seasons at Nebraska-Omaha after transferring from William Rainey Harper College, where he was a two-time junior college All-American. For his career at Nebraska-Omaha, Eloi registered 57 catches for 749 yards and five touchdowns. He also returned 25 kickoffs for 663 yards (26.5 avg.) and one touchdown.
The 6-foot-5, 263-pound Skolnitsky played the last three seasons at James Madison before leaving the school after his junior campaign. As a junior in 2008, Skolnitsky registered 61 tackles, including 10.5 for loss, 4.5 sacks, one forced fumble and one fumble recovery for the CAA champion Dukes. Skolnitsky was born Nov. 6, 1986, and attended Fairfax (Va.) High School.
The 5-foot-11, 248-pound Young was a four-year starter at Villanova and earned third-team All-CAA honors last season when he recorded 73 tackles, including nine for loss, two sacks and three passes defensed. In his 44-game career, the Amityville, N.Y., native logged 244 tackles, including 19.5 for loss, six sacks, one interception, one forced fumble and three blocked kicks. Young was born April 8, 1987.
